$63 an hour is how much a year?
$63 an hour is $124,488 a year before tax, assuming you work 38 hours a week across all 52 weeks of the year ($63 ร 38 ร 52). That's $10,374 a month or $2,394 a week before deductions.
After income tax and the Medicare Levy, your take-home pay is about $93,864 a year โ roughly $7,822 a month, or an effective $48 an hour. Your employer also pays superannuation on top of this.
